Key Insights
The India full-service restaurant (FSR) market, valued at approximately ₹1.5 trillion (USD 18 billion) in 2025, exhibits robust growth potential, projected to reach ₹2.5 trillion (USD 30 billion) by 2033, driven by a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.10%. This expansion is fueled by several key factors. Rising disposable incomes and a burgeoning middle class are increasing consumer spending on dining out. A growing young population with evolving tastes and preferences for diverse cuisines is further boosting demand. The increasing popularity of casual dining, themed restaurants, and experiential dining concepts contributes significantly to market growth. Furthermore, technological advancements in online ordering, delivery platforms, and restaurant management systems are streamlining operations and enhancing customer experiences. While challenges like fluctuating raw material costs and intense competition exist, the market's overall trajectory is positive.
However, the market's segmentation reveals nuanced growth patterns. The Asian and North American cuisine segments are anticipated to dominate, fueled by their broad appeal and adaptability. Chained outlets are projected to experience faster growth than independent outlets due to their established brand recognition, standardized offerings, and efficient operations. The Leisure and Lodging segments show high potential, linked to tourism and hospitality growth. Geographical variations are expected, with metropolitan areas in North and South India leading the market, followed by West and East India. Key players such as Haldiram's, Barbeque Nation, and ITC are leveraging branding, expansion strategies, and diverse offerings to maintain their market share and drive future growth within the competitive landscape. The market's future success will depend on adaptation to evolving consumer preferences, effective cost management, and leveraging technological advancements to improve efficiency and customer experience.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
August 2023: ITC invested nearly USD 72.415 million in opening its 12th luxury hotel chain in Gujarat.January 2023: Indian Hotels Company (IHCL) announced the signing of its first hotel in Indore, Madhya Pradesh, under the Vivanta brand. The Greenfield project is slated to open in 2026.December 2022: Ohri's Group identified four brands: Qaffeine-The Coffee Shop, Sahib's Barbeque, Cake Nation, and Ming's Court, to expand its operations in India. By 2026, the company plans to expand, with its first phase beginning operations in Bengaluru, Pune, Mumbai, and Goa. In the next two years, Ohri's will be visible across major towns in the country.
